Falcons soar in Metro Chess competition

Date Posted: July 4, 2023 at 11:06 AM


Four Falcons bannered the University in the Second Metropolitan Chess Center (MCC) Invitational Standard Open held at the Star Mall Edsa Shaw last June 24 to 25. 

Baby Falcon Joshua Roque reigned supreme in the juniors’ class, bagging the championship, while AdU Chess Team Coach Godfrey Villamor landed at first runner-up in the seniors’ category. 

Meanwhile, Women’s Chess Team members Queenie Mae Samarita and Robelle de Jesus finished their campaign ranked 6th and 8th, respectively.  

The said competition features a 7-round Swiss System that has a 40-minute time control with a one-second increment.
